Clever-Excel-Forum

Normale Version: Wenn Schreibgeschützt Mappe nicht öffnen
Du siehst gerade eine vereinfachte Darstellung unserer Inhalte. Normale Ansicht mit richtiger Formatierung.
Hallo und allen ein gutes und vor allem Gesundes Neues Jahr

Ich habe eine Excel-Datei im Netzwerk, die von mehreren Usern verwendet wird. Da ich in dieser Datei sehr viele VBA- und Makro-Programme eingebaut habe kann ich diese ja nicht freigeben.
Nun möchte ich, das wenn ein User die Datei verwendet, das für alle anderen, die die Datei öffnen wollen eine Meldung "Datei wird derzeit vom User XY benutzt. Versuchen Sie es später noch mal!" angezeigt wird und der Start der Datei anschließend abgebrochen wird.

Leider weiß ich überhaupt nicht wie ich das umsetzen kann. Bin noch mehr oder minder VBA-Anfänger.

Kann mir wohl jemand bei der Umsetzung behilflich sein?

Huh Angel

Liebe Grüße in die Runde

MWienand
Hallo,

Excel ist als Mehrbenutzerumgebung eher ungeeignet. So etwas setzt man in Access auf. Die Meldung erscheint doch ohnehin, wenn sie ignoriert wird, kann man eigene Änderungen nicht speichern.
Danke Klaus-Dieter für den Hinweis, das Problem ist nur, das wir Access nicht auf dem Netzwerkserver zur Verfügung haben. 
Somit bin ich gezwungen das mit Excel umzusetzen.
Aber wie gesagt, weiß ich gar nicht wie ich das hinbekomme.

LG MWienand
Hallo,

da bleibt nichts anderes, als mit den Gegebenheiten zu leben. Man kann (und muss) nicht alles automatisieren).
Hallöchen,

aber ich verrate trotzdem mal was Smile

http://www.xltips.de/ftxt/vba-pur/Fi le/Fi leOpened.html

must im Link nur die beiden Leerzeichen entfernen
(08.01.2021, 10:11)MWienand schrieb: [ -> ]Da ich in dieser Datei sehr viele VBA- und Makro-Programme eingebaut habe

Bin noch mehr oder minder VBA-Anfänger.
Wieso ?

Benütze ein AddIn.